The relevance of Pt-OH formation to the change in the Tafel slope has been demonstrated by varying the content of water in the electrolyte [Murthi et al., 2004]. The experiments were performed in H20/trifluoromethanesulfonic acid (TFMSA) mixtures with several water/acid molar ratios. Whereas at high water contents the usual change in the Tafel slope from —112 to —59 mV/dec observed in aqueous solutions of H2SO4 and HCIO4 took place, at low water contents no change in the Tafel slope was observed. This corroborates the involvement of water in the formation... [Pg.277]

Fluorenone derived linker 17 prepared in two steps was coupled to aminomethyl-PS via DIPCDI [21]. Due to the presence of an electron-withdrawing carboxamide group, the release of carboxylic acids from this support requires strong acids, such as trifluoromethanesulfonic acid (TFMSA) (Scheme 1). Insertion of an oxygen adjacent to the biphenyl rings to the fluorenone scaffold provides xanthene 18 handle [22]. The oxygen is strategically located to decrease the acid concentration required... [Pg.186]

Boc-SPPS normally relies on graduated acid-lability between the Boc (removed with TFA) and the linkage to the support (typically cleaved with HF or, alternatively, trifluoromethanesulfonic acid, TFMSA). In contrast, Fmoc-SPPS often displays an orthogonality [15] between the conditions for removal of the Fmoc protecting group (e.g., piperidine) and the conditions required for release from the support (often TFA). In the following, we will focus on Fmoc-SPPS. [Pg.9]
